Pulsotronic 1000

The Pulsotronic high-pressure, high-efficiency filter sucks up dust from dry sanding of primers and fillers, composite materials, stone and marble processing, sandblasting and metal grinding. It can be used in centralized systems, and its modularity allows for high versatility of use, offering a solution for any need.

General features
Pulsotronic cartridge filters are ideal for centralized high-pressure systems and are designed to counteract indoor pollution from various types of substances, including potentially explosive dust.
